Title: Classification of Pulmonary Tuberculosis with Five Digit Code
Abstract: A classification of pulmonary tuberculosis with five digit code, is proposed for universal use. Digit No. 1 concerns Tubercle Bacilli. Digit No. 2 type and forms of the disease. Digit No. 3 localization of lesions. Digit No. 4 cavities and effusions, in pleura. Digit No. 5 clinical status with symptomatology. Comparison of five digit codes of the individual (same) examined at different times readily reveals worsening or improvement of condition, if the latest code contains digits that are higher than lower than before. This five digit code classification is relatively simple and easy to use.
